Output 3bd843518f5ec3c17fd7883d6d5e877674e68ff918639791f96ef2170c370230:0

value
43789168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c4b4a2d7abe5311fcc7519b7a25df36d4ba52e4 OP_EQUAL
address
35jDrD2ujGiV67dG6PgLPLmXt2tMDSybye
transaction
3bd843518f5ec3c17fd7883d6d5e877674e68ff918639791f96ef2170c370230
spent
true